WARNING
Improperly executed work in the
engine compartment can damage
vehicle components and impair
vehicle functions. There is a risk
of an accident and damage to
property. Have work in the engine
compartment performed by your
Toyota dealer.
WARNING
The engine compartment accom-
modates moving components.
Certain components in the engine
compartment can also move with
the vehicle switched off, for
instance the radiator fan. There is
a risk of injury. Do not reach into
the area of moving parts. Keep
articles of clothing and hair away
from moving parts.

mercially available additives are
suitable for the vehicle. The
vehicle manufacturer recom-
mends using coolant with the
BMW LC-18 specification. Do
not mix additives of different col-
ors. Observe the water - additive
mixture ratio of 50:50. Informa-
tion about suitable additives is
available from your Toyota
dealer.
Depending on the motorization,
there are up to two coolant res-
ervoirs in the engine compart-
ment. Check and top up the
coolant levels on a regular
basis.The coolant may be overfilled in
the coolant reservoir when the
vehicle is delivered from the fac-
tory. The normal coolant level is
achieved by operating the vehi-
cle for a longer period.
The coolant level is indicated
using the maximum mark in the
filler neck of the coolant reser-
voir.

Let the engine cool.
2 Open the hood, refer to page
299.
3 Turn the lid of the coolant
reservoir slightly counter-
clockwise to allow any
excess pressure to dissi-
pate, then open it.
4 Open the coolant reservoir
lid.
5 The coolant level is correct
when it is just below the max-
imum mark in the filler neck.
Safety information
WARNING
With the engine hot and the cool-
ing system open, coolant can
escape and lead to scalding.
There is a risk of injury. Only open
the cooling system with the
engine cooled down.
WARNING
Additives are harmful and incor-
rect additives can damage the
engine. There is a risk of injury
and risk of damage to property.
Do not allow additives to come
into contact with skin, eyes or arti-
cles of clothing. Use suitable addi-
tives only.

1 Let the engine cool.
2 Open the hood, refer to page
299.
3 Turn the lid of the coolant
reservoir slightly counter-
clockwise to allow any
excess pressure to dissi-
pate, then open it.
4 Open the coolant reservoir
lid.
5 If the coolant is low, slowly
add coolant up to the speci-
fied level; do not overfill.
6 Close the cap.
7 Have the cause of the cool-
ant loss eliminated as soon
as possible.
Comply with the relevant envi-
ronmental protection regulations
when disposing of coolant and
coolant additives.
All washer nozzles are supplied
from one reservoir.
Use a mixture of tap water and windshield washer concentrate.
If desired, a windshield washer
concentrate containing anti-
freeze can be used.
Recommended minimum fill
quantity:0.2 US gal/1 liter.

WARNING
Some antifreeze agents can con-
tain harmful substances and are
flammable. There i s a risk of fire
and a risk of inj ury. Follow the
instructions on the containers.
Keep antifreeze away from igni-
tion sources. Do no t refill operat-
ing materials into different bottles.
Store operating materials out of
reach of children.
United States: th e washer fluid
mixture ratio is regulated by the
U.S. EPA and many individual
states; do not exceed the allow-
able washer fluid dilution ratio lim-
its that apply. Follow the usage
instructions on th e washer fluid
container.
WARNING
Washer fluid can ignite and catch
fire on contact with hot engine
parts. There is a risk of injury or
risk of damage to property. Only
add washer fluid when the engine
is cooled down. Next, fully close
the lid of the washer fluid reser-
v oi r.
